How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oakland?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Oakland Studio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,323 | $743 | $4,696 |
Oakland 1 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,874 | $755 | $10,000+ |
Oakland 2 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$3,511 | $800 | $8,401 |
Oakland 3 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$4,397 | $849 | $9,469 |
Oakland 4 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$4,251 | $999 | $10,000+ |
Oakland 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,553 | $1,290 | $10,000+ |
Oakland 6 Bedroom Apartments | $2,815 | $1,315 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oakland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Oakland?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Oakland with Washer/Dryer is at SHARED & PRIVATE Dorm Style Units Available listed at $780.
How much is the average rent for Oakland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Oakland with Washer/Dryer is $3,271.
What is the largest Oakland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Oakland is a 3,130 square feet unit starting from $13,500 at 2738 Parker St.
What is the average size for Oakland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Oakland is currently at 743 sq ft.
